  • Page 7 ATTENTION: At the 220V setting, the Wadax PRE1 preamplifier will function properly for main line voltages between 200V and 240V. At the 110V position, the main line must deliver between 105 and 125V. If your main supply operates out of these tolerances, please consult your Wadax dealer.
  • Page 8 SETUP AND INSTALLATION POWER SUPPLY The first step is to connect the umbilical cord between the Power Source and the Pre One. To insert the connector, set the slide lock to 11am. Then push the connector toward the unit and rotate clockwise until it is at twelve o’clock.

  • Page 17 SETUP AND INSTALLATION PRE1 PHONO Once connected, please go to touch screen and touch the setup (wrench). Touch INPUT and ANALOG SETTING. A configuration screen will be displayed. Please choose cartridge type (MC, MM) with the level and gain (GH: Gain High, GL: Gain Low). In the way the PRE1 Phono operates, there is no need to do any cartridge loading adjustment, as in traditional analog equipment.
  • Page 18 SETUP AND INSTALLATION PRE1 PHONO n OUTPUTS (FOR STOCK, UNCUSTOMIZED UNITS) The PRE1 Phono has 2 sets of stereo ouputs and the output is a RIAA reconstruction with an improved time alignment . This is to compensate for the common time distortion footprint during the cut process.This is how the PRE1 is delivered from the factory.

  • Page 20 SETUP AND INSTALLATION PRE1 PHONO AS A PHONO STAGE AND DAC n DiVin AND PureDAC Although the best results are attained when the PRE1 Phono drives the power amplifier directly, the unit allows to deactivate the internal preamplifier and perform as a pure phono stage and as a stand alone DAC. The internal preamplifier can be deactivated (or reactivated) by means of the remote control.
  • Page 21 To reach extreme performance, a characterization of the user system needs to be done by the Wadax Lacquer and the approved recorder. The recording done is to be sent to Wadax and after analysis the user will receive by e-mail two files that should be copied into a pendrive and inserted into the PRE1 Phono.
